Output ca59f3e17918e663a5feb42683553827829ed4385427d5e40cf9145d7f47ffa1:25
- value
- 10500000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4b8cb6532056b761771da29556a965bf377015b1 OP_EQUAL
- address
- 38aVAna3Y638mP7cQZzqZg7hQWRUeAxErK
- transaction
- ca59f3e17918e663a5feb42683553827829ed4385427d5e40cf9145d7f47ffa1